AMENDMENTS
1982 - Pub. L. 97-267 substantially revised section by
substituting provisions relating to the organization and
administration of pretrial services for provisions relating to
organization and administration of pretrial services agencies which
vested the powers of five such agencies in the Division of
Probation of the Administrative Office of the United States Courts
and the powers of the remaining five agencies in Boards of
Trustees, set forth requirements for membership and terms of office
with respect to such Boards, and provided for appointment of
Federal probation officers in agencies governed by the Division of
Probation, and chief pretrial service officers in agencies governed
by Boards of Trustees, which designated officers would be
responsible for the direction and supervision of their respective
agencies.
REFERENCES IN OTHER LAWS TO GS-16, 17, OR 18 PAY RATES
References in laws to the rates of pay for GS-16, 17, or 18, or
to maximum rates of pay under the General Schedule, to be
considered references to rates payable under specified sections of
Title 5, Government Organization and Employees, see section 529
[title I, Sec. 101(c)(1)] of Pub. L. 101-509, set out in a note
under section 5376 of Title 5.
